## Tuning timezone handling in report exports

Welcome to the Gridlark exports team. All report timestamps are stored in UTC and converted at export time using the requesting account's zone setting. Daily boundaries are computed in the target zone, which matters for accounts near the date line or during DST transitions. If an export shows duplicated or missing rows at day edges, the rounding constants are usually the cause. Do not change them without running the boundary test suite. The defaults are shown below.

constants for yaduf-fahag:
BUDGETS = {
    "kelix": 528,
    "briwyn": 734,
}

**Build Provenance: Shrinkray CLI**

Hey plugin folks — every Shrinkray release is built from a tagged commit on a clean runner, and the binary you download is the exact one the pipeline produced. No hand-rolled builds, ever. If your plugin needs to verify it's talking to an official build, check the provenance manifest shipped alongside. The current release corresponds to the token below.

pipeline stamp: htk31_3c6b63a1fd55b8745625d3b6ce9c5fc

**Handover: Lanternflag rollout framework**

Hey — passing the flag-rollout work to you for review. The percentage-bucketing logic is done and the kill switch now propagates within a minute. I didn't touch the stale-flag sweeper; that's Priya's next sprint. Watch the gradual-rollout branch for the off-by-one in cohort math I fixed — worth a close look. The framework currently runs with the values below.

config for kajeg-kahog:
WENIX_LOG_LEVEL=debug
WENIX_METRICS_HOST=metrics.wenix.qirvansys.corp
WENIX_POOL_SIZE=4

Q: The InkSpool markdown pipeline won't sign the rendered docs bundle — what now?

A: This means the renderer lost its session with the signing service, usually after a restart. Re-authenticate the pipeline worker from the release console; builds queued in the meantime will resume automatically. The console will prompt once, and you should enter the passphrase shown below.

recovery phrase for fajeg-kawep: druix-gorius-briax-ulaeth-fraox-lammir-pelox-jormir-pelwyn-julir